Re: All of my FTP settings are correct, but not working....

"TCP_IN has 21, etc all ready to go." Not sure what "21, etc." means but TCP_IN & TCP_OUT should list both 20 and 21 - comma separated like other ports. Allowing your IP is likely overriding the 20,21 port settings. Confirm that 30000 50000 is written 30000:50000 with the co...
